The following are some frequently asked questions: “How should stainless steel bottles be cleaned?” Fill a steel water bottle with lukewarm water and a drop of cleaning solution (no plastic / eco-friendly). Then at this time, use a non-plastic bottle brush to clean the inside wall and bottom of the bottle. Make sure to clean the inside and the mouth of the jar. Since microorganisms multiply in humid climates, it is a good idea to dry the bottle with the cap closed. “What is the best way to deep clean my stainless steel water bottle?” Sometimes the bottle stays at the bottom of the bag for a long time and requires a more thorough cleaning. We have all been there! We recommend filling half the bottle with vinegar and adding cold water. Let the mixture sit for a while before cleaning using the techniques above. “Can I store hot and cold beverages in stainless steel bottles?"
